Key Ceremony Checklist — Item 7 (Addrly Widget)

Before rotating the signing key for the Addrly address-autocomplete widget: confirm both custodians present, verify the staging suggestions endpoint still returns results for the Fennwick test addresses, and snapshot the config bundle. The old key escrow cannot be opened without the ceremony passphrase. For continuity, maintainers should record that the current passphrase is the one shown below.

strongbox words: kelion-julath-gordor-casion-normir-sorvan-zorix-gorwyn-praeth-belion-druael-lamox-quenax

Leadership Review Briefing — Customer Concentration

For branch managers: Varno Systems now accounts for 41% of revenue at the Kestleford branch, up from 28% last year. Any disruption to that account would materially affect regional targets. Mitigation options include broadening the Aldermoor mid-market pipeline and capping new Varno commitments. Our intended response is outlined in the confidential note below.

management briefing: Only 7 of the 100 pilot accounts renewed Zorath, so a churn review is set for April 15.

RUNBOOK 7.3 — Payslips, Marrow Creek Yard

Marrow Creek has no printer, so payslips are printed at the Delton hub each fortnight and sent out sealed. Shift lead checks the envelope count against the roster before release. Transport is handled by Fenwick Runners on the Thursday loop. At hand-over, the shift lead must relay the following instruction to the courier:

drop instructions, yafof-kajeg: the zorvan ralath courier leaves the rusath pelox julael ledger at gate 3126 under passcode 490256

CI note for reviewers on the Pellago payments retry work: the flaky `retry_dedup` suite isn't your change's fault. The test harness reuses idempotency keys across parallel shards, so two workers occasionally race on the same key and one sees a 409. Real clients mint fresh keys per attempt, so prod is fine. Marguerite has a fix queued that namespaces keys by shard. Until it merges, just rerun the shard. Reference the failing run with the token below.

session token of bajog-tafop = htk31_14e40a443565b0a3cf3b16fac72e009